Amid geopolitical tensions and rising crude oil prices, ICICI Securities has identified seven large-cap stocks with strong upside potential, including Bharti Airtel and Hindustan Aeronautics (HAL). The brokerage suggests these sector leaders could offer returns of up to 28% based on robust fundamentals and long-term growth visibility in a volatile market.

According to a recent report from ICICI Securities, seven large-cap stocks have been singled out for their potential upside, with projected returns of up to 28% from current levels. The list includes Bharti Airtel and Hindustan Aeronautics Ltd (HAL), though the full selection was not disclosed in the available news. The brokerage’s analysis comes against a backdrop of rising geopolitical tensions, surging crude oil prices, and continued foreign institutional investor (FII) outflows, which have weighed on broader market sentiment. ICICI Securities believes these sector leaders are supported by robust fundamentals and long-term growth visibility, which could help them outperform despite volatile market conditions. The report emphasizes that these stocks are not speculative picks but established companies with strong market positions. The upside potential is based on the brokerage’s assessment of earnings growth, industry tailwinds, and valuation metrics, though specific target prices or detailed calculations were not provided. The news does not include any earnings data or management commentary, and the claims are attributed solely to the brokerage’s analysis.

The key takeaway from the report is that ICICI Securities views certain large-cap stocks as resilient in the face of current macroeconomic headwinds. The inclusion of Bharti Airtel and HAL suggests the brokerage is focusing on defensive sectors with long-term demand drivers—telecommunications and defense, respectively. Bharti Airtel may benefit from industry consolidation and rising data usage, while HAL could be supported by India’s defense modernization spending. For the broader market, the report implies that even in a challenging environment with FII outflows and higher oil prices, selective large-cap stocks may offer value. Investors might find these picks relevant as a way to balance risk in a portfolio, but the report does not guarantee performance. Market participants should consider that any upside potential is conditional on macroeconomic stability and company-specific execution. The brokerage’s analysis is based on current data and may change with evolving market conditions.
